The Gullwren crash-report pipeline ingests symbolicated reports from both mobile platforms, so every release must upload matching debug symbols before the binary ships. As a contractor, you will use the release script rather than manual uploads: it validates symbol completeness, tags the build, and pushes artifacts to the Thornfield distribution bucket. Never skip the symbol step—unsymbolicated crashes are nearly useless to triage. After the script finishes its checks, it prompts you to sign the release bundle with the key that appears below.

deploy key for baweg-bajeg: bky9_DYLNv2wGq

## DeltaPane Release — Signing

DeltaPane's diff viewer streams chunks for files over 500 MB, so verify the chunked renderer passes the large-fixture suite before tagging. Run `dpane verify --fixtures huge` and confirm zero checksum mismatches. Tag the release, build the artifact, and generate the manifest. Every public build must be signed with the release key shown below.

deploy key for kagup-bawig: bky9_ZMq28eTw9

Night-shift staff: Floor 4 of the Tellhaven Building opens this week. After 21:00, access is via the rear stairwell only; the lifts are locked out overnight during the settling period. Complete a walk-through of the new floor once per shift and log it. The stairwell keypad accepts the code below.

badge for yahop-fawep: bdg-XBKXI-68071